Ingredients
Surface (appropriate amount) | Pleurotus eryngii ( one ) |
Green and red peppers ( one-third each ) | Pork ( a little ) |
Oil ( a little ) | Water (appropriate amount) |
Starch (a little) | White sugar ( A little ) |
Salt ( A little ) | Dark soy sauce ( a little ) |
Fuel consumption ( a little ) | Vinegar ( a little ) |
Chili oil (a little) | Onion and ginger (a little ) |
Pleurotus eryngii shredded pork with double pepper hands How to roll the dough

1. Add a little water to the flour to form a smooth dough, wrap it with plastic wrap and let it rise for ten minutes.Please refer to my hand-made dough recipe for details.Then cut the green and red pepper into small pieces, shred the pork, and cut the king oyster mushroom into small diamond-shaped pieces.

2. Heat the oil to 70% heat, add the onion and ginger and stir-fry until fragrant.

3. Pour in the pork and stir-fry until it turns colorless, then add Stir-fry with a little dark soy sauce for color.

4. Pour in green and red peppers, add a little oyster mushrooms Sugar, salt, oil consumption.

5. Stir-fry over medium heat until the soup becomes sticky, about After a minute, pour a little water, just a little bit, not too much, otherwise the stew will not taste good.

6. After the water boils, pour in a little starch water to collect the juice.Remove from the pan.

7. Cut the noodles and cook them in boiling water Remove when cooked.

8. Pour marinade over the surface and pour a little vinegar , chili oil, a bowl of delicious hand-made noodles is completed.
